Output a8266dd31faa19cccd392975751ea6e39cc08f30579249519b10cbd5c18f3acb:111

value
40441
script pubkey
OP_0 OP_PUSHBYTES_20 babede6aefb0008b37f780fd91879770e0f62a82
address
bc1qh2ldu6h0kqqgkdlhsr7erpuhwrs0v25z7wu4xq
transaction
a8266dd31faa19cccd392975751ea6e39cc08f30579249519b10cbd5c18f3acb
spent
true